package com.intellij.psi.impl.search;
import com.intellij.openapi.application.ApplicationManager;
import com.intellij.openapi.application.QueryExecutorBase;
import com.intellij.openapi.util.Computable;
import com.intellij.openapi.util.text.StringUtil;
import com.intellij.psi.*;
import com.intellij.psi.search.SearchRequestCollector;
import com.intellij.psi.search.SearchScope;
import com.intellij.psi.search.UsageSearchContext;
import com.intellij.psi.search.searches.MethodReferencesSearch;
import com.intellij.psi.search.searches.ReferencesSearch;
import com.intellij.psi.util.PsiUtil;
import com.intellij.util.Processor;
import org.jetbrains.annotations.NotNull;
/**
* @author max
*/
public class MethodUsagesSearcher extends QueryExecutorBase<PsiReference, MethodReferencesSearch.SearchParameters> {
@Override
public void processQuery(@NotNull MethodReferencesSearch.SearchParameters p, @NotNull final Processor<PsiReference> consumer) {
final PsiMethod method = p.getMethod();
final boolean[] isConstructor = new boolean[1];
final PsiManager[] psiManager = new PsiManager[1];
final String[] methodName = new String[1];
final boolean[] isValueAnnotation = new boolean[1];
final boolean[] needStrictSignatureSearch = new boolean[1];
final boolean strictSignatureSearch = p.isStrictSignatureSearch();
final PsiClass aClass = ApplicationManager.getApplication().runReadAction(new Computable<PsiClass>() {
public PsiClass compute() {
PsiClass aClass = method.getContainingClass();
if (aClass == null) return null;
isConstructor[0] = method.isConstructor();
psiManager[0] = aClass.getManager();
methodName[0] = method.getName();
isValueAnnotation[0] = PsiUtil.isAnnotationMethod(method) &&
PsiAnnotation.DEFAULT_REFERENCED_METHOD_NAME.equals(methodName[0]) &&
method.getParameterList().getParametersCount() == 0;
needStrictSignatureSearch[0] = strictSignatureSearch && (aClass instanceof PsiAnonymousClass
|| aClass.hasModifierProperty(PsiModifier.FINAL)
|| method.hasModifierProperty(PsiModifier.STATIC)
|| method.hasModifierProperty(PsiModifier.FINAL)
|| method.hasModifierProperty(PsiModifier.PRIVATE));
return aClass;
}
});
if (aClass == null) return;
final SearchRequestCollector collector = p.getOptimizer();
final SearchScope searchScope = p.getScope();
if (isConstructor[0]) {
new ConstructorReferencesSearchHelper(psiManager[0]).
processConstructorReferences(consumer, method, aClass, searchScope, !strictSignatureSearch, strictSignatureSearch, collector);
}
if (isValueAnnotation[0]) {
Processor<PsiReference> refProcessor = PsiAnnotationMethodReferencesSearcher.createImplicitDefaultAnnotationMethodConsumer(consumer);
ReferencesSearch.search(aClass, searchScope).forEach(refProcessor);
}
if (needStrictSignatureSearch[0]) {
ReferencesSearch.searchOptimized(method, searchScope, false, collector, consumer);
return;
}
if (StringUtil.isEmpty(methodName[0])) {
return;
}
ApplicationManager.getApplication().runReadAction(new Runnable() {
public void run() {
final PsiMethod[] methods = strictSignatureSearch ? new PsiMethod[]{method} : aClass.findMethodsByName(methodName[0], false);
SearchScope accessScope = methods[0].getUseScope();
for (int i = 1; i < methods.length; i++) {
PsiMethod method1 = methods[i];
accessScope = accessScope.union(method1.getUseScope());
}
SearchScope restrictedByAccessScope = searchScope.intersectWith(accessScope);
short searchContext = UsageSearchContext.IN_CODE | UsageSearchContext.IN_COMMENTS | UsageSearchContext.IN_FOREIGN_LANGUAGES;
collector.searchWord(methodName[0], restrictedByAccessScope, searchContext, true, method,
getTextOccurrenceProcessor(methods, aClass, strictSignatureSearch));
SimpleAccessorReferenceSearcher.addPropertyAccessUsages(method, restrictedByAccessScope, collector);
}
});
}
protected MethodTextOccurrenceProcessor getTextOccurrenceProcessor(PsiMethod[] methods, PsiClass aClass, boolean strictSignatureSearch) {
return new MethodTextOccurrenceProcessor(aClass, strictSignatureSearch, methods);
}
}
